Labiaplasty Recovery: The Anticipate & Ways To Recover
Following your labiaplasty procedure , healing involves quite a few phases. At first, patients will likely experience discomfort , puffiness, and discoloration. Managing this first discomfort can be done with recommended pain medication and ice packs . Over the following few weeks, edema will gradually subside , and it’s may start light movement. It's crucial for adhere to the doctor's instructions regarding wound care , refraining from strenuous exercise, and practicing good cleanliness. Full restoration typically takes multiple months, and it’s best to schedule follow-up visits as instructed.

Choosing the Right Surgeon for Your Intimate Surgery Procedure
Planning labiaplasty is a personal decision, and selecting the qualified surgeon is paramount to a satisfactory outcome. Avoid rushing this process; meticulously research potential practitioners. Look for board certification in plastic surgery, and confirm their history performing labiaplasty particularly. It's vital to schedule appointments with a few surgeons to understand their approach, raise questions about their credentials, and assess their personality. Finally, experiencing comfortable and confident in your surgeon is essential for a reassuring surgical journey.
